
Relationship Between Gut and Central Nervous System
I recently finished attending a nutrition seminar for continuing education, and I would like to share some new insights for managing chronic pain!
There is a bidirectional relationship between the gut and the central nervous system. Migraine headaches are associated with gastrointestinal disorders such as:
- Helicobacter Pylori (bacteria)
- Irritable Bowel Syndrome
- Celiac Disease
Dietary Recommendations
- Gluten-free diet
- Prebiotic fiber
- increases beneficial gut flora
- Low glycemic diet
- Vitamin D3
- Omega 3's
- Probiotics
- Mediterranean diet
High calorie, sugar, and caffeine intake contribute to chronic musculoskeletal pain. Higher protein intake and energy-dense diets can decrease chronic lower back pain!
